Fix handling of revents in snd_pcm_poll_descriptors_revents()
authorTakashi Iwai <tiwai@suse.de>
Mon, 2 Feb 2009 14:43:48 +0000 (15:43 +0100)
committerTakashi Iwai <tiwai@suse.de>
Mon, 2 Feb 2009 15:10:08 +0000 (16:10 +0100)
The revents parameter is ambiguously defined whether it's a pointer
to a single event or an arary.

This patch defines the behavior of revents more strictly (in the
function description): it's a pointer of a single event.

Also fixed snd_pcm_wait_nocheck() to follow that rule.
